Position Summary
The Senior Manager of Financial Planning & Analysis (FP&A) plays a critical role in driving the firm's financial planning processes, performance analysis, and reporting cadence. With a key focus on the SG&A components of the P&L and financial reporting, this role partners across the business to provide high-impact insights that support strategic and operational decision-making. The ideal candidate brings strong financial acumen, analytical depth, and the ability to synthesize data into clear, actionable recommendations. This is a hands-on leadership role requiring cross-functional collaboration, process ownership, and oversight of one direct report: a Sr. Financial Analyst.

What You'll Do
  • Lead annual budgeting, rolling forecasts, and long-range planning processes in coordination with business leaders and Finance leadership.
  • Analyze financial performance, including variance analysis against budget, forecast, and prior periods, and prepare clear, actionable reporting.
  • Develop and maintain robust financial models, including full financial statement models (P&L, balance sheet, and cash flow) and scenario analyses.
  • Produce monthly reporting packages, dashboards, and presentations for senior leadership and stakeholders.
  • Partner with the Business Intelligence team to align financial and operational data and surface key performance drivers.
  • Business Partner with Sales, Marketing and G&A budget leaders, providing financial analysis, forecasting and business insights to help drive strategic decisions
  • Support sales planning efforts, including analysis and tracking of variable compensation and sales commissions.
  • Prepare materials for board meetings, lender compliance reporting, and executive updates.
  • Collaborate with Accounting and Operations to improve data accuracy, financial systems, and internal processes.
  • Manage and mentor a Sr. Financial Analyst, providing oversight, coaching, and professional development.
